.page_hero__pg98G{height:860px;display:flex;align-items:center;justify-content:center;position:relative;overflow:hidden}.page_heroBg__EOEP3{position:absolute;inset:0;background:url(https://static.wixstatic.com/media/761199_57fb6c0399bc4d96bdd7ae582072a2cf~mv2.jpg) 50%/cover no-repeat;opacity:.85}.page_heroOverlay__MYQKD{position:absolute;inset:0;background:linear-gradient(180deg,rgba(10,18,13,.85) 0,rgba(10,18,13,.1) 40%,rgba(10,18,13,.1) 60%,rgba(10,18,13,.85))}.page_heroGrain__hTQ1B{position:absolute;inset:0;z-index:1;opacity:.025;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='300' height='300'%3E%3Cfilter id='n'%3E%3CfeTurbulence type='fractalNoise' baseFrequency='0.75' numOctaves='4' stitchTiles='stitch'/%3E%3C/filter%3E%3Crect width='300' height='300' filter='url(%23n)'/%3E%3C/svg%3E");background-size:180px}.page_heroContent__7tJTc{position:relative;z-index:2;width:100%;max-width:860px;margin:0 auto;padding:0 64px;text-align:center}.page_heroEyebrow__GIWIZ{font-size:10px;font-weight:600;letter-spacing:4px;text-transform:uppercase;color:#b8962b;margin-bottom:6px;display:flex;align-items:center;justify-content:center;gap:14px}.page_heroEyebrow__GIWIZ:after,.page_heroEyebrow__GIWIZ:before{content:"";display:block;width:32px;height:1px;background:#b8962b}.page_heroEyebrowSub__7HlEz{font-size:10px;font-weight:500;letter-spacing:3px;text-transform:uppercase;color:rgba(184,150,43,.7);margin-bottom:28px}.page_heroH1__6AlZp{font-family:Cormorant Garamond,serif;font-size:clamp(44px,6vw,84px);font-weight:300;line-height:1;color:#faf8f4;margin-bottom:28px;letter-spacing:-1px}.page_heroH1__6AlZp em{font-style:italic;color:#b8962b}.page_heroDesc__it5ub{font-size:16px;line-height:1.9;font-weight:400;color:hsla(0,0%,100%,.92);margin-bottom:44px;max-width:520px;margin-left:auto;margin-right:auto}.page_heroActions__x5_xF{display:flex;gap:12px;flex-wrap:wrap;justify-content:center;margin-bottom:20px}.page_heroAccredited__tPN_3{font-size:10px}.page_heroAccredited__tPN_3,.page_heroScroll__kQxsy{font-weight:500;letter-spacing:3px;text-transform:uppercase;color:hsla(0,0%,100%,.3)}.page_heroScroll__kQxsy{position:absolute;bottom:48px;right:64px;z-index:2;display:flex;align-items:center;gap:12px;font-size:9px}.page_heroScrollLine__PI7dX{width:1px;height:40px;background:linear-gradient(180deg,transparent,rgba(184,150,43,.6))}.page_ticker__Jh_vK{background:#e8e0d0;padding:15px 0;overflow:hidden;border-top:1px solid #d4c9b5;border-bottom:1px solid #d4c9b5}.page_tickerInner__zAw9f{display:flex;animation:page_ticker__Jh_vK 22s linear infinite;white-space:nowrap}.page_tickerItem__BmjRA{font-size:10px;font-weight:600;letter-spacing:3px;text-transform:uppercase;color:#3d5448;padding:0 48px;display:flex;align-items:center}.page_tickerItem__BmjRA:after{content:"◆";color:rgba(26,61,43,.2);font-size:5px;margin-left:48px}@keyframes page_ticker__Jh_vK{0%{transform:translateX(0)}to{transform:translateX(-50%)}}.page_statBand__P9Xeo{background:#f5f0e8;border-bottom:1px solid hsla(38,21%,63%,.35)}.page_statGrid___0Xaw{display:grid;grid-template-columns:repeat(4,1fr);border-left:1px solid hsla(38,21%,63%,.35)}.page_statBlock__3rqvH{padding:52px 44px;border-right:1px solid hsla(38,21%,63%,.35);transition:background .25s}.page_statBlock__3rqvH:hover{background:#e8e0d0}.page_statVal__xuQ1a{font-family:Cormorant Garamond,serif;font-size:clamp(44px,4vw,64px);font-weight:300;color:#1a3d2b;line-height:1;margin-bottom:12px;letter-spacing:-1px}.page_statLabel__mv3Di{font-size:13px;color:#111714;font-weight:500;margin-bottom:5px}.page_statSub___r8_t{font-size:13px;color:#6b7f74;font-weight:300}.page_intro__EYBS8{padding:120px 0;background:#faf8f4}.page_introInner__e5YSx{display:grid;grid-template-columns:1fr 1fr;grid-gap:100px;gap:100px;align-items:stretch}.page_introH2__Z6DSs{margin-bottom:0}.page_introRule__yazY2{width:44px;height:1px;background:#b8962b;margin:28px 0}.page_introLede__AMkcL{font-size:16px;line-height:1.9;font-weight:300;color:#3d5448;margin-bottom:20px}.page_introBody__M9f8A{margin-bottom:40px}.page_pillars__Bg_Tf{display:grid;grid-template-columns:1fr 1fr;border:1px solid rgba(26,61,43,.1)}.page_pillar__Suggy{padding:22px 24px;border-right:1px solid rgba(26,61,43,.1);border-bottom:1px solid rgba(26,61,43,.1);transition:background .2s}.page_pillar__Suggy:nth-child(2n){border-right:none}.page_pillar__Suggy:nth-child(3),.page_pillar__Suggy:nth-child(4){border-bottom:none}.page_pillar__Suggy:hover{background:#f5f0e8}.page_pillarTitle__5z3VU{font-size:10px;font-weight:700;letter-spacing:2px;text-transform:uppercase;color:#1a3d2b;margin-bottom:8px}.page_pillarBody__FCKOW{font-size:14px;color:#6b7f74;line-height:1.65;font-weight:300}.page_photoCol__lHRqo{display:flex;flex-direction:column;gap:16px}.page_photoNashville__XLRHA,.page_photoSarasota__h3YZG{flex:1 1;min-height:260px;background-size:cover;background-position:50%}.page_photoNashville__XLRHA{background-image:url(https://static.wixstatic.com/media/761199_57fb6c0399bc4d96bdd7ae582072a2cf~mv2.jpg)}.page_photoSarasota__h3YZG{background-image:url(https://static.wixstatic.com/media/09e7f5_f527ea8c4e064f81ac85afdcd21d062c~mv2.jpg)}.page_explainer__9NEJ2{background:#1a3d2b;padding:120px 0}.page_explainerHeader__uZm1W{display:grid;grid-template-columns:1fr 1fr;grid-gap:80px;gap:80px;margin-bottom:60px;align-items:end}.page_explainerH2__fYt6G{margin-bottom:0}.page_explainerIntro__Ia33f{margin-bottom:28px}.page_conceptsGrid__luzNg{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:1px;gap:1px;background:hsla(37,39%,94%,.07)}.page_conceptCard__uuf7g{background:#1a3d2b;padding:52px 44px;transition:background .3s}.page_conceptCard__uuf7g:hover{background:#24543c}.page_conceptNum___ql5O{font-family:Cormorant Garamond,serif;font-size:80px;font-weight:300;color:hsla(37,39%,94%,.07);line-height:1;margin-bottom:28px;letter-spacing:-3px}.page_conceptTitle___XQca{font-size:10px;font-weight:700;letter-spacing:3px;text-transform:uppercase;color:#b8962b;margin-bottom:18px}.page_conceptBody__DhpGS{font-size:15px;line-height:1.85;font-weight:300;color:hsla(37,39%,94%,.92)}.page_sectors__dOhzj{background:#faf8f4;padding:120px 0;border-top:1px solid rgba(26,61,43,.1)}.page_sectorsHeader__7X6Wn{display:grid;grid-template-columns:1fr auto;grid-gap:40px;gap:40px;margin-bottom:52px;align-items:end}.page_sectorsLink__GE8ao{font-size:10px;font-weight:600;letter-spacing:2px;text-transform:uppercase;color:#1a3d2b;text-decoration:none;white-space:nowrap;min-height:44px;display:inline-flex;align-items:center}.page_sectorsLink__GE8ao:hover{color:#24543c}.page_sectorsGrid__LSs__{display:grid;grid-template-columns:repeat(5,1fr);border:1px solid rgba(26,61,43,.1)}.page_sectorCard__y_D15{border-right:1px solid rgba(26,61,43,.1);transition:background .3s;position:relative;overflow:hidden;display:flex;flex-direction:column;text-decoration:none}.page_sectorCard__y_D15:last-child{border-right:none}.page_sectorCard__y_D15:after{content:"";position:absolute;bottom:0;left:0;right:0;height:2px;background:#1a3d2b;transform:scaleX(0);transition:transform .3s;transform-origin:left}.page_sectorCard__y_D15:hover{background:#f5f0e8}.page_sectorCard__y_D15:hover:after{transform:scaleX(1)}.page_sectorPhoto__FvRdP{width:100%;aspect-ratio:4/3;background-size:cover;background-position:50%}.page_sectorBody__S307c{padding:20px 20px 24px}.page_sectorName__hOF2z{font-size:10px;font-weight:700;letter-spacing:2.5px;text-transform:uppercase;color:#111714;margin-bottom:6px;transition:color .3s}.page_sectorCard__y_D15:hover .page_sectorName__hOF2z{color:#1a3d2b}.page_sectorTag__w5w8L{font-size:13px;color:#6b7f74;font-weight:300;line-height:1.5}.page_teamBand__T415i{background:#f5f0e8;padding:100px 0}.page_teamInner__bijkG{display:grid;grid-template-columns:1fr 1fr;grid-gap:100px;gap:100px;align-items:center}.page_mosaic__StKrw{display:grid;grid-template-columns:1.2fr 1fr;grid-template-rows:auto auto auto;grid-gap:3px;gap:3px}.page_mBox__PMMU9{padding:36px 32px;background:#faf8f4}.page_mDark__ZUhMc{background:#1a3d2b;grid-row:span 2;display:flex;flex-direction:column;justify-content:flex-end}.page_mGold__4DbFA{background:#b8962b}.page_mAccent__RVeoi{background:#e8e0d0}.page_mMid__WHVV_{background:#d4c9b5}.page_mVal__p7IPo{font-family:Cormorant Garamond,serif;font-size:64px;font-weight:300;color:#1a3d2b;line-height:1;letter-spacing:-2px;margin-bottom:8px}.page_mDark__ZUhMc .page_mVal__p7IPo{font-size:88px;color:#faf8f4;letter-spacing:-3px}.page_mGold__4DbFA .page_mVal__p7IPo{color:#0c0f0d}.page_mLabel__XBBTi{font-size:9px;font-weight:700;letter-spacing:2px;text-transform:uppercase;color:#6b7f74}.page_mDark__ZUhMc .page_mLabel__XBBTi{color:hsla(37,39%,94%,.35)}.page_mGold__4DbFA .page_mLabel__XBBTi{color:rgba(12,15,13,.6)}.page_teamH2__CPij3{margin-bottom:16px}.page_teamSub__yQVop{margin-bottom:36px;max-width:420px}.page_credGroups__yMp09{display:flex;flex-direction:column;gap:16px;margin-bottom:40px}.page_credLabel__snEKs{font-size:9px;font-weight:700;letter-spacing:2px;text-transform:uppercase;color:#b8962b;margin-bottom:8px}.page_credTags__M0ZQ5{display:flex;flex-wrap:wrap;gap:6px}.page_cred__OCYZF{font-size:9px;font-weight:600;letter-spacing:1.5px;text-transform:uppercase;padding:6px 12px;border:1px solid rgba(26,61,43,.1);color:#6b7f74;background:#faf8f4}.page_teamCta__meD7R{display:flex;gap:12px;flex-wrap:wrap}.page_cta__fwjvW{padding:140px 0;text-align:center;position:relative;overflow:hidden;min-height:680px;display:flex;align-items:center;justify-content:center}.page_ctaPhoto___J6pD{position:absolute;inset:0;background-color:#0a1810}.page_ctaOverlay__Ah5Hj{position:absolute;inset:0;background:linear-gradient(180deg,rgba(17,34,25,.9),rgba(26,61,43,.88))}.page_ctaInner__v0X27{position:relative;z-index:2;max-width:700px;margin:0 auto;padding:0 24px}.page_ctaEyebrow__d1vtA{font-size:10px;font-weight:500;letter-spacing:4px;text-transform:uppercase;color:#b8962b;margin-bottom:24px;display:flex;align-items:center;justify-content:center;gap:14px}.page_ctaEyebrow__d1vtA:after,.page_ctaEyebrow__d1vtA:before{content:"";display:block;width:28px;height:1px;background:#b8962b}.page_ctaH2__q1tr8{font-family:Cormorant Garamond,serif;font-size:clamp(42px,5vw,68px);font-weight:300;line-height:1.08;color:#faf8f4;margin-bottom:24px;letter-spacing:-.5px}.page_ctaH2__q1tr8 em{font-style:italic;color:#d4c9b5}.page_ctaSub__tILnK{font-size:15px;color:hsla(37,39%,94%,.92);font-weight:300;margin-bottom:52px;max-width:480px;margin-left:auto;margin-right:auto;line-height:1.85}.page_ctaActions___vT6z{display:flex;gap:12px;justify-content:center;flex-wrap:wrap;margin-bottom:0}.page_ctaNote__YbTUf{margin-top:36px;font-size:13px;color:hsla(37,39%,94%,.6);font-weight:300}@media (max-width:960px){.page_hero__pg98G{height:700px}.page_heroContent__7tJTc{padding:0 40px}.page_heroScroll__kQxsy{display:none}.page_statGrid___0Xaw{grid-template-columns:1fr 1fr;border-left:none}.page_statBlock__3rqvH{padding:36px 28px}.page_intro__EYBS8{padding:80px 0}.page_introInner__e5YSx{grid-template-columns:1fr;gap:48px}.page_photoCol__lHRqo{order:-1}.page_explainer__9NEJ2{padding:80px 0}.page_explainerHeader__uZm1W{grid-template-columns:1fr;gap:32px}.page_conceptsGrid__luzNg{grid-template-columns:1fr}.page_sectors__dOhzj{padding:80px 0}.page_sectorsHeader__7X6Wn{grid-template-columns:1fr;gap:20px}.page_sectorsGrid__LSs__{grid-template-columns:1fr 1fr}.page_teamBand__T415i{padding:80px 0}.page_teamInner__bijkG{grid-template-columns:1fr;gap:48px}.page_cta__fwjvW{padding:100px 0;min-height:560px}}@media (max-width:600px){.page_hero__pg98G{height:auto;min-height:600px}.page_heroContent__7tJTc{padding:80px 24px 60px}.page_heroActions__x5_xF{flex-direction:column;align-items:stretch;max-width:320px;margin-left:auto;margin-right:auto}.page_statGrid___0Xaw{grid-template-columns:1fr 1fr}.page_statBlock__3rqvH{padding:24px 16px}.page_statBlock__3rqvH:nth-child(2n){border-right:none}.page_pillars__Bg_Tf{grid-template-columns:1fr}.page_conceptCard__uuf7g{padding:36px 24px}.page_sectorsGrid__LSs__{grid-template-columns:1fr 1fr}.page_teamInner__bijkG{gap:36px}.page_cta__fwjvW{padding:72px 0;min-height:480px}.page_ctaActions___vT6z{flex-direction:column;align-items:stretch;max-width:320px;margin-left:auto;margin-right:auto}}